Nathalie Boisard-Beudin

 

One
Breath
All this
Secret world
The perfect package
Stopping dead just because of this:
One single petal floating in endless arabesque.


In
Pure
Silence
Waves breaking
Without a lament
Sound lost in the hair of mermaids
Nesting their pain in small shells, away from human ears.


A
Shell
Nested
In your hand
Murmuring secrets
Using the language of the sea
Wet truths, frothing lies and tormented traces of salt.

Bio

Nathalie Boisard-Beudin is a middle aged French woman living in Rome, Italy. She has more hobbies than spare time, alas - reading, cooking, writing, painting and photography - so hopes that her technical colleagues at the European Space Agency will soon come up with a solution to that problem by stretching the fabric of time. Either that or send her up to write about the travels and trials of the International Space Station, the way this was done for the exploratory missions of old. Clearly, the woman is a dreamer.
